WebSep 5, 2012 · 3. For anyone else coming here with Visual Studio 2024, the unloading of projects is no longer saved in the SUO (at least in my experience). To save your unloaded project settings, you want to create a solution filter file (.slnf) which is the same as your solution file (.sln) except that it stores which projects you want loaded or not when ... VS64 is an open-source extension for Visual Studio Code. The VS64 extension makes it easy to build, debug, inspect and run C64 assembly code from Visual Studio Code. It provides in-depth editing support for the ACME assembler syntax, an integrated project and build system and support for the Visual …

Open Windows File Explorer. Navigate to C:\Windows\Minidump. Copy any minidump files onto your Desktop, then zip those up.

In general, we see about a ~5% slowdown of your application while capturing ETW data for your application.
